HR Operations Specialist

The HR Operation Specialist is responsible for providing HR administrative support to the region, ensuring efficient HR operations, maintaining employee records, and assisting in various HR functions, including onboarding, off boarding, payroll coordination, and compliance. (With knowledge in Kenya, Nigeria and Ethiopia preferred)

  • Point of contact for employees related to leave, medical insurance, shares, and related topics.
  • Maintain and update employee records and HR databases on HR share point.
  • Retrieve all employees’ files (contracts, documents from local finance) and organize the data on shared folder.
  • Coordinate the onboarding & off boarding process, including preparing onboarding materials, following steps, and ensuring completion of required paperwork.
  • Update and maintain SAP HRP with changes.
  • Coordinate on payroll process by collecting and verifying information. Be the contact person between HR BP, Payroll outsourcing agency and finance.
  • Maintain accurate records of employee benefits and assist with annual benefits enrollment in timely manner.
  • Assist in organizing engagement activities- employee events, training sessions, and other HR initiatives.
  • Manage employee shares locally- Selling shares, downloading share reports and coordinating between finance and employees.
  • Manage any other HR project cascaded from time to time.
  • Office Administration – Office facility management.
  • Education: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business Administration, or related field.
  • Experience: 3 to 5 years of experience in an HR administrative role across large MNC with focus on payroll processing.
